Leadership in the new millennium has comprehensively come of age.

Where once leaders were aloof decision-makers, today they are dedicated

collaborators and net workers whose role is to give

power to their team rather than wield power to their own ends.

Leaders on Leadership – an intimate view of life at the top of Europe plc Development Dimensions International (DDI), Research Report, January 2006
